LinuxSir.cn,穿越时空的Linuxsir!

 找回密码
 注册
搜索
热搜: shell linux mysql
查看: 1091|回复: 5

正在chroot。。。遇到问题

[复制链接]
发表于 2007-4-9 20:26:52 | 显示全部楼层 |阅读模式
学习了chroot,发现真的很不错。
但是遇到问题,我是用sda2来安装新系统的,mount /dev/sda2 /mnt/arch, 完了执行脚本,问题如下:


ken@ken-laptop:~$ sudo ./archbootstrap /mnt/arch
archbootstrap 0.3
Fetching ftp://10401.com/archlinux/0.8/os/i686//glibc-2.5-6.pkg.tar.gz.
warning: cannot find chroot binary - unable to run scriptlets
loading package data... done.
error: unsatisfied dependencies:
  glibc: requires kernel-headers>=2.6.20

Error: Could not add a package.
ken@ken-laptop:~$
发表于 2007-4-9 20:32:31 | 显示全部楼层
glibc: requires kernel-headers>=2.6.20
回复 支持 反对

使用道具 举报

发表于 2007-4-9 20:34:31 | 显示全部楼层
warning: cannot find chroot binary - unable to run scriptlets
回复 支持 反对

使用道具 举报

 楼主| 发表于 2007-4-9 20:34:54 | 显示全部楼层
Post by 全科芒
glibc: requires kernel-headers>=2.6.20
什么意思啊。另外,cannot find chroot binary - unable to run scriptlets??

ubuntu没有root,我用sudo 应该可以吧
回复 支持 反对

使用道具 举报

 楼主| 发表于 2007-4-10 20:06:47 | 显示全部楼层
搜索一下,好像还不少人有这个问题,但是还是没弄明白怎么解决
回复 支持 反对

使用道具 举报

发表于 2007-4-10 20:30:19 | 显示全部楼层
是不是没有更新内核啊?
pacman -Syu 更新一下试试?
或者
pacman -S kernel-headers

疑问,为什么要用chroot呢?曾经用过,除了arch64下做个arch32之外,不知道还能有什么好处?
回复 支持 反对

使用道具 举报

您需要登录后才可以回帖 登录 | 注册

本版积分规则

快速回复 返回顶部 返回列表